Program Information
The program provides the student with a broad-based education in installing, operating, troubleshooting and repairing, commercial, mechanical, electrical, fluid power, electronic, robotic and integrated manufacturing systems.
What Will You Learn
Students will develop skills to work as a technician in an integrated, multi-disciplinary industrial environment and will acquire the knowledge and hands-on training. Student successfully completing this program can manage, investigate, repair, and troubleshoot mechatronics systems.

Graduates of Mechatronics can pursue careers in Electro mechanical Technicians, Electrical and Electronics Repairers, Electronics Engineering Technicians, Automation Technicians, Maintenance and Repair Workers, Maintenance Workers, Machinery, Mechanical Engineering Technicians, Robotics Technicians, Electrical and Electronic Equipment Assemblers, Technical Sales, and Manufacturing Supervisor.
Certifications
- Manufacturing Technician Certification, offered by the Manufacturing Skills Institute.
